This activity involves watching the cult film “The Room” and consuming an alcoholic beverage (or non-alcoholic alternative) each time a pre-determined event occurs on screen. Examples of these events include a character saying “Oh, hi Mark,” anytime a football is visible, or during moments of questionable acting. Participants often modify the rules to their own tastes, leading to considerable variation in gameplay and intensity.

This specific form of adult amusement involves successive imbibing based on the participant to the initiator’s right. The first player begins to drink, and subsequent players must continuously drink as long as the person to their left is still consuming their beverage. No player can stop drinking until the person on their left stops. This creates a cascading effect, as each players actions influence those who follow. For example, if the first player takes a long drink, the second player must also drink for that duration, and so on down the line.
